Dubbo监控中心的部署与管理教程

需积分: 9 0 下载量 3 浏览量 更新于2024-10-28 收藏 30.84MB 7Z 举报
资源摘要信息:"dubbo-admin-2.5.7.war.7z" 知识点详细说明: 1. Dubbo框架基础 Dubbo是一个高性能的Java RPC框架,由阿里巴巴开源,目前是Apache的顶级项目。它主要用来构建分布式系统,支持服务的注册与发现、负载均衡、容错、服务调用链路追踪等功能。Dubbo采用微内核设计,服务消费者和服务提供者通过代理和服务接口进行交互,使得服务的调用过程透明化。 2. Dubbo的架构组件 - Provider: 暴露服务的服务提供方。 - Consumer: 调用远程服务的服务消费方。 - Registry: 服务注册与发现的注册中心。 - Monitor: 统计服务调用次数、调用时间的监控中心。 - Container: 服务运行容器。 3. 监控工程的必要性 在微服务架构中,服务的健康状况、调用情况、性能指标对于整个系统的稳定运行至关重要。因此,监控工程如dubbo-admin的出现是为了解决服务监控的需求,帮助开发者或运维人员及时发现问题、分析问题,并进行相应的性能调优和故障排查。 4. dubbo-admin监控工程的作用 dubbo-admin是Dubbo生态中的一部分,它是一个基于Web的管理控制台,提供了可视化的界面供开发者或运维人员监控和管理Dubbo服务。它能够实时显示服务的注册情况、服务调用的次数和响应时间、服务的负载情况等关键指标。通过dubbo-admin可以更直观地查看服务状态,进行服务治理,如优雅停机、动态配置等。 5. dubbo-admin的版本和文件结构 文件名"dubbo-admin-2.5.7.war"表明了这是一个Web归档文件,用于部署到Java的Web服务器上,如Tomcat。版本号2.5.7表示这是dubbo-admin的一个特定版本,版本号可以反映该监控工具的功能集、改进点和修复的bug等。这个文件可能包含了编译后的字节码文件、配置文件、静态资源(如HTML、CSS、JavaScript等)和相关的依赖库。 6. 文件压缩格式说明 文件以".7z"为后缀,表示该文件采用了7-Zip压缩格式。7-Zip是一种开源的文件压缩工具,支持多种不同的压缩算法,它能够提供高压缩比,节省存储空间,并且支持包括WAR格式文件在内的多种压缩文件类型。使用7-Zip压缩后的文件,一般需要使用7-Zip或者兼容的解压缩软件进行解压缩,才能使用或查看压缩包内的文件。 7. Dubbo在实际应用中的价值 在企业级的微服务架构中,Dubbo可以提供以下价值: - 提供高性能的远程服务调用能力。 - 通过注册中心实现服务的动态注册与发现。 - 利用集群的负载均衡和容错机制增强系统稳定性。 - 支持服务治理,为微服务架构提供强大的支撑。 - 通过监控系统提升服务的可视性和可控性。 通过以上知识点的介绍,我们可以了解到dubbo-admin监控工程在服务监控中的重要角色以及Dubbo框架的基本概念和架构组件,同时,也对版本管理和文件压缩格式有了进一步的认识。这些知识点将有助于IT行业的专业人士更有效地管理和维护基于Dubbo框架的分布式应用。